Discover Hotel Le Coach, a cozy 2-star haven in Montréal, Canada, just 1.5mi from the city center. Located at 908 Boulevard De Maisonneuve Est in Québec, this straightforward stay places downtown attractions within easy reach.
Guest rooms offer practical comforts, including free WiFi, room service, air conditioning, a terrace, a balcony, non-smoking options, free toiletries, and a bathtub.
The property has 680 reviews.
Room options cater to different itineraries, from budget-conscious stays to a bit more space. The Budget Double Room covers about 118 square feet and accommodates 2 adults, 1 children on a single double bed. For bigger groups, the Room - 2 Double, Private Bathroom spans 215 square feet with two double beds and accommodates 4 adults, 0 children. A Deluxe, Balcony option adds 194 square feet and includes a queen bed plus a balcony for a bit of fresh air.
Payment is Mastercard and Visa only; cash is not accepted. Private bathrooms are available in select options, such as Room - 2 Double, Private Bathroom (215 sq ft, 4 adults) and Room, Private Bathroom (151 sq ft, 2 adults).

Perfect location. Berri metro station just steps away, as well as IGA, lots of restaurants, public library, and under 20 minutes walk to Old Port and the best of Old Montreal. You can buy hot drinks and some pastries at the hotel reception area. We enjoy the luxurious bedding, towels, and even the quality of toilet paper! Very helpful staff.
All stairs to upper floors but not a problem at all for us. The reception team is always happy to carry your luggage up and down when needed. The shower curtain gets blown towards you as you shower so it’s a bit of a struggle trying to keep it away from sticking to me.

Adam who runs the coffee shop inside the hotel and works reception was fantastic! He was super friendly and helpful and made a killer iced latte! The room was also very cute and the bed comfortable. The staff help take your luggage to your room which is great given its a steep 2 flights to the 3rd floor (no elevator). The hotel is charming and well appointed. Good value for money. Would stay here again.
A bit of a trek up to 3rd floor. Just outside old montreal so have to walk/bike/Uber to the action but I knew that when I booked and its only a 10 min bike ride so not bad. Luckily there is an electronic bike station right across the street! The bathroom in my room was a bit small (tiny counter and sink) but they make the best use of space they can. The shower was full size.

Extraordinary l;ocation for a near city center hotel -- 2-3 minutes from the main subway stop for the city, 5-6 minutes from the central bus station for the intercity and local buses. Nicely restored small ( 15-16 rooms) space efficient hotel. The staff -- Alex and Mira (sp?) were great. They were so helpful providing neighborhood and city informaiton. And, the hotel has an up and coming coffee bar where specialty coffees, croissants, and fruit were available. One needs to be aware of the lack of an elevator as the staqirs would be a barrier for the mobility challenged and the rooms are on the sencond and third floors.
Lack of an elevator. I did fine; howerver, with luggage to carry and up down, this coul d be an issue.
